Deaf-blind, amateur birder and sound recordist living mostly in the Washington, D.C. metro area and also spending time near New York City. From 2010 to October 2011, I used an Olympus VN6200PC. From then until October 2012 I used an Olympus WS600s. From then to March 2015, I used an Olympus WS801 with an AudeoTechnica ATR6550 microphone. Until March 2016 I used an Olympus WS821 with the same microphone. Now I use an Olympus LS100 with a Sennheiser ME-67 shotgun microphone. A few recordings are made with my mobile phone.
